Why is it the right choice to invest in a better forklift?
Financing a forklift can be a smart move for your client, as it can positively impact both revenue and operational efficiency in the following ways:
1. Increased Revenue Potential
Enhanced Handling Capacity: With a reliable forklift, your client can manage larger volumes of inventory or materials, increasing their capacity to take on more work and grow their business.
More Opportunities for Contracts: Owning a forklift enables your client to meet the demands of projects or contracts that require efficient material movement, opening up new revenue streams.
Reduced Rental Costs: Eliminating the need to rent equipment lowers ongoing expenses, allowing for better profit margins on every project.
2. Improved Efficiency and Productivity
Faster Operations: A forklift ensures quicker and safer movement of goods, reducing turnaround times and improving overall workflow.
Operational Flexibility: With a forklift on hand, your client can maintain consistent schedules without the delays often associated with rental logistics or availability.
Versatility: Forklifts are essential for various tasks, from warehouse operations to construction site logistics, ensuring your client can adapt to multiple business needs.
3. Cost and Financial Benefits
Tax Advantages: Financing a forklift may qualify for tax deductions, such as depreciation or interest expenses, helping improve cash flow and reduce taxable income.
Equity Building: Unlike renting, financing helps your client build equity in a valuable asset that retains resale value over time.
4. Long-term Business Growth
Professional Reputation: Owning key equipment like a forklift demonstrates professionalism and reliability, strengthening relationships with customers and partners.
Independence and Dependability: A forklift always available on-site ensures your client can handle urgent tasks, minimise downtime, and avoid dependence on third-party rentals.
